+#ifndef __DOUBLE_RANGE_H__
+#define __DOUBLE_RANGE_H__
+
+#include <qglobal.h>
+
+//---------------------------------------------------------
+// DoubleRange
+//---------------------------------------------------------
+
+class DoubleRange
+ {
+ static const double MinRelStep;
+ static const double DefaultRelStep;
+ static const double MinEps;
+
+ double d_minValue;
+ double d_maxValue;
+ double d_step;
+ int d_pageSize;
+ double d_value;
+ double d_exactValue;
+ double d_exactPrevValue;
+ double d_prevValue;
+ bool d_periodic;
+
+ void setNewValue(double x, bool align = false);
+
+ protected:
+ double exactValue() const { return d_exactValue; }
+ double exactPrevValue() const { return d_exactPrevValue; }
+ double prevValue() const { return d_prevValue; }
+ virtual void valueChange() {}
+ virtual void stepChange() {}
+ virtual void rangeChange() {}
+
+ public:
+ DoubleRange();
+ virtual ~DoubleRange(){};
+
+ double value() const { return d_value; }
+ virtual void setValue(double);
+
+ virtual void fitValue(double);
+ virtual void incValue(int);
+ virtual void incPages(int);
+ void setPeriodic(bool tf);
+ void setRange(double vmin, double vmax, double vstep = 0.0,
+ int pagesize = 1);
+ void setStep(double);
+
+ double maxValue() const { return d_maxValue; }
+ double minValue() const { return d_minValue; }
+ bool periodic() const { return d_periodic; }
+ int pageSize() const { return d_pageSize; }
+ double step() const;
+ };
+
+#endif
